"Thomas Adams born before March 25,1612 in St.David,Somersetshire,England.immigrated in 1638 to Massachusetts with his family on the ship "Mary & John".Immigrated to Massachusetts in 1630.He died on July 20,1688in Chelmsford, Mass.Admitted freeman of The Massachusetts Colony on 10 May 1643.He was of Concord Mass in 1646 where he and his brothers John & Sameul Adams became land owners. He became one of the founders of Chelmsford, Mass where he held various town offices and ws Deputy for Mass General Court in 1673. In May 1678 he was appointed Ensign and in May 1682 Lieutenant of Chelmsford Militia Co.of which his brother Samuel was a Captain.He married Mary ??.who ws born about 1613 and died on Mar 23,1694/95 in Charlestown, Mass. Parents not listed.
Children aod Thomas Adams and Mary??.Mary Adams1,Jonathan,Pelatiah,Timothy,George(born May 29,1650 in Concord Mass.)Mary2,Edith,and Thomas Adams (born in 1675 in Chelmsford,Mass.0
